Company Description

Lyst is a technology platform that revolutionises the way people shop for fashion. We connect millions of consumers globally with the world’s leading fashion designers and stores, giving them a simpler, more engaging and more effective shopping experience. Lyst has grown over 300% every year since launch in 2011 and has raised over $60M from top-tier investors including Accel, DFJ, Balderton and the teams behind LVMH, Michael Kors and Oscar de la Renta.

Job Description

We are looking for a Display Specialist to join our Digital Marketing team. You will be running high-performance global campaigns for one of the most competitive and exciting players in the world of fashion e-commerce. Lyst spends hundreds of thousands of dollars a month across the full range of paid media channels (Google, Bing, Social, etc), and you will be in charge of planning, executing and measuring digital media campaigns for programmatic display, social & mobile ads, and retargeting activity.

Your responsibilities:

  • Plan, execute and measure digital media campaigns for programmatic display, facebook ads, mobile ads, and retargeting activity
  • Manage the tracking and trafficking of display ad
  • Take ownership of large projects that encompass several departments across the company
  • Analyse results and make recommendations for improvement
  • Assist in creative briefing
  • Keep up-to-date on new developments in the digital marketing space, and actively embrace opportunities to further the growth of the team

Qualifications

  • A knowledge of tags, pixels and ad serving in order to track campaigns effectively
  • Relevant Digital Marketing / SEM experience (ideally in e-commerce or competitive online industry).
  • Strong Paid Search knowledge, with a desire to learn more
  • Experience working with large budget international display campaigns, within an ROI focused environment
  • Highly analytical and very comfortable with raw data
  • Creative - constantly coming up with new, imaginative ideas to explore and test
  • Good understanding of the Digital Marketing landscape, and emerging platforms and technologies
  • Excellent attention to detail
  • Strong communication skills
  • Confident team player, comfortable approaching/working alongside other departments
  • Ability to work independently, balance priorities and take initiative
